# OTAMan — APDU Helper & Secured Packet Builder, SIM OTA in PWA Standalone offline HTML/JS tool for building APDU commands for SIM, USIM, and GlobalPlatform RAM, assembling secure packets per ETSI TS 102 225, and constructing BER-TLV command scripts per ETSI TS 102 226. After cloning, rebuild the CSS: ```sh npm install npm run build ``` ## Interface Six tabs, each with a form and a "Сгенерировать" button. --- ## SIM RFM Tab CLA = `A0` (GSM 11.11 / ISO 7816-4). ### Commands | Command | INS | Description | |---|---|---| | SELECT | A4 | Select EF/DF by FID, path, dfname, or chain | | UPDATE RECORD | DC | Update a record in a record-oriented EF | | UPDATE BINARY | D6 | Update binary content at an offset | | READ RECORD | B2 | Read a record | | READ BINARY | B0 | Read binary content | | ERASE BINARY | 0E | Erase binary at an offset | | ACTIVATE FILE | 44 | Activate a file | | DEACTIVATE FILE | 04 | Deactivate a file | | VERIFY PIN | 20 | Verify PIN1 or PIN2 | | CHANGE PIN | 24 | Change PIN1 or PIN2 | ### SELECT methods | Method | P1 | P2 | Input | |---|---|---|---| | По FID | 00 | 00 | 2-byte FID (4 hex) | | По полному пути от MF | 08 | 00 | Full path hex from MF | | По DF name / AID | 04 | 00 | AID (application ID) | | ADF RFM цепочка | 00 | 00 | Comma-separated FIDs, each selected in turn | ### Options - **Начать с SELECT** — checkbox to prepend a SELECT command before the operation. When unchecked, the operation is sent standalone with CLA. - **Режим выборки (P2)** — for record commands: Absolute (04), Next (06), Previous (02). - **Размер записи** — pad/truncate data to the specified byte count. - **Переопределить P1/P2** — checkbox to enable manual override of P1/P2 bytes. ### Conversion sidebar A conversion panel is embedded in the right-hand column, supporting IMSI, MSISDN, ICCID, SPN, PLMN, and Nibble swap conversions. ### References - ISO/IEC 7816-4: Organization, security and commands for interchange - ETSI TS 102 226: Remote APDU structure for UICC based applications - GSM 11.11: SIM-ME Interface --- ## USIM RFM Tab CLA = `00` (ETSI TS 102 221). Same commands as SIM, but SELECT uses P1=09, P2=0C (by FID from current directory). ### References - ETSI TS 102 221: UICC-Terminal Interface; Physical and Logical Characteristics - ETSI TS 102 226: Remote APDU structure for UICC based applications --- ## BER-TLV Tab Builds Expanded Remote Application data format per ETSI TS 102 226 §5.2.1. ### Format Two encoding variants: - **Definite (AA)**: `AA` + length + Command TLVs - **Indefinite (AE)**: `AE` + `80` + Command TLVs + `00 00` ### Command TLVs | Type | Tag | Description | |---|---|---| | C-APDU | 22 | Raw APDU hex | | Immediate Action | 81 | Proactive command or action indicator | | Error Action | 82 | Proactive command on error | | Script Chaining | 83 | Chaining data for multi-packet scripts | ### Immediate Action builder When the type is set to Immediate Action, the tool provides a structured builder for: - **Action indicator**: `81` (Proactive session indication) / `82` (Early response) - **Proactive command**: REFRESH, DISPLAY TEXT, or PLAY TONE — with auto-generated COMPREHENSION-TLV data objects (command details, device identities, text string, tone, etc.) - **Custom hex**: freeform input for manual TLV construction Error Action supports the same builder (DISPLAY TEXT, PLAY TONE). ### References - ETSI TS 102 226 V13.0.0 §5.2.1: Expanded Remote Application data format - ETSI TS 102 223: Card Application Toolkit (CAT) — proactive command structure - ETSI TS 101 220: BER-TLV tag assignments --- ## RAM Tab CLA = `80` (GlobalPlatform Card Specification v2.3.1). Remote Application Management commands for card content management. ### Commands | Command | INS | P1 | Description | |---|---|---|---| | INSTALL [for load] | E6 | 02 | Register a load file for loading | | INSTALL [for install] | E6 | 0C | Install an application or SD | | INSTALL [for make selectable] | E6 | 10 | Make an application selectable | | INSTALL [for registry update] | E6 | 01 | Update registry entries | | INSTALL [for extradition] | E6 | 04 | Extradition (move between SDs) | | LOAD | E8 | 00 | Load executable code blocks | | DELETE | E4 | 00/80 | Delete application or SD | | GET STATUS | F2 | 80/40/20/10 | Get card status | | GET DATA | CA | tag | Read card data objects | | STORE DATA | E2 | 00/40/80/C0 | Store data (key, certificate, etc.) | | SET STATUS | F0 | 80/40/60 | Lifecycle state management | | EXTERNAL AUTHENTICATE | 82 | 00 | SCP host authentication | | INTERNAL AUTHENTICATE | 88 | 00 | Card challenge-response | ### INSTALL [for install] — Privilege Builder Tag `C7` in the INSTALL data field. Built from 3 privilege bytes (GP spec Tables 11-7, 11-8, 11-9): **Byte 1** (bits): | Bit | Privilege | |---|---| | b8 | Security Domain | | b7 | DAP Verification | | b6 | Delegated Management | | b5 | Card Lock | | b4 | Card Terminate | | b3 | Card Reset | | b2 | CVM Management | **Byte 2** (bits): | Bit | Privilege | |---|---| | b8 | Trusted Path | | b7 | Authorized Management | | b6 | Token Verification | | b5 | Global Delete | | b4 | Global Lock | | b3 | Global Registry | | b2 | Final Application | **Byte 3** (bits): | Bit | Privilege | |---|---| | b8 | Receipt Generation | ### INSTALL [for install] — SIM/UICC Toolkit Parameters Optional TLV objects appended to the INSTALL data field: - **Tag `CA`** (SIM Toolkit): Priority, Timers, Text Length, Menu Entries, Menu Positions, Channels, MSL, TAR, Access Domain - **Tag `80`** (UICC Toolkit, inside `EA`): Same fields minus Access Domain **MSL (Minimum Security Level)** — SPI1 byte per TS 102 225: | Value | Meaning | |---|---| | 00 | No check | | 11 | RC/CC/DS | | 12 | RC/DS/CC | | 15 | RC/DS/CC + MAC | | 16 | RC/DS/CC + MAC + Cipher | | 19 | RC/DS/CC + MAC + Cipher + DS | ### GET STATUS P1 values | Value | Meaning | |---|---| | 80 | Issuer Security Domain (ISD) | | 40 | Applications and Supplementary Security Domains | | 20 | Executable Load Files | | 10 | ELF and their Executable Modules | ### GET STATUS P2 values | Value | Meaning | |---|---| | 40 | First/all occurrences, GP TLV format (default) | | 42 | Next occurrence, GP TLV format | | 00 | First/all, old format (deprecated) | | 02 | Next, old format (deprecated) | ### GET DATA tag values | Tag | Data Object | |---|---| | 42 | Issuer Identification Number (IIN) | | 45 | Card Image Number (CIN) | | 66 | Card Data / SD Management Data | | 67 | Card Capability Information | | E0 | Key Information Template | | D3 | Current Security Level | | 2F00 | List of Applications (ISO 7816-4) | | FF21 | Extended Card Resources Info | | 5F50 | SD Manager URL | | C1 | Sequence Counter (SCP02/03) | | C2 | Confirmation Counter | | 7F21 | Certificate (SD public key) | | 5031 | Certificate info (EF.OD) | ### DELETE P1 values | Value | Meaning | |---|---| | 00 | By AID | | 80 | Delete associated objects | ### STORE DATA P1 values | Value | Meaning | |---|---| | 00 | Last block, no encryption | | 40 | More blocks, no encryption | | 80 | Last block, encrypted | | C0 | More blocks, encrypted | ### SET STATUS parameters **P1 (Status Type)**: | Value | Target | |---|---| | 80 | Issuer Security Domain | | 40 | Application or Supplementary Security Domain | | 60 | Security Domain and its associated Applications | **P2 (State)**: | Value | Action | |---|---| | 00 | Unlock (return to previous state) | | 80 | Lock (LOCKED state) | ### References - GlobalPlatform Card Specification v2.3.1 (GPC_Spec_v2.3.1): Commands, Privileges, TLV structures - ETSI TS 102 226 V13.0.0 §8.2.1.3.2: SIM/UICC Toolkit parameters, MSL, TAR, Access Domain --- ## Secured Packet Tab Assembles secured packets per ETSI TS 102 225. ### Packet structure | Field | Size | Description | |---|---|---| | CPI | 1 | Command Packet Identifier (`02`) | | CPL | 1 | Command Packet Length | | CHI | 1 | Command Header Identifier (`01`) | | CHL | 1 | Command Header Length | | SPI | 2 | Security Parameter Indicator | | KIc | 1 | Key Identifier for ciphering | | KID | 1 | Key Identifier for MAC | | TAR | 3 | Toolkit Application Reference | | CNTR | 5 | Replay counter | | PCNTR | 1 | Padding counter | | RC/CC/DS | 8 | Cryptographic Checksum / MAC | | Secured Data | variable | Padded APDU (encrypted if required) | ### SPI1 (Security Level) | Value | Security | Ciphering | Counter | |---|---|---|---| | 00 | None | No | None | | 01 | RC | No | None | | 02 | CC/MAC | No | None | | 06 | CC/MAC | Yes | None | | 12 | CC/MAC | No | Available | | 16 | CC/MAC | Yes | Available | | 22 | CC/MAC | No | Check higher | | 26 | CC/MAC | Yes | Check higher | | 32 | CC/MAC | No | Check +1 | | 36 | CC/MAC | Yes | Check +1 | ### SPI2 (PoR settings) | Value | Mode | Security | Cipher | |---|---|---|---| | 00 | No PoR | — | No | | 01 | PoR required | None | No | | 05 | PoR required | RC | No | | 09 | PoR required | CC | No | | 0D | PoR required | DS | No | | 11 | PoR required | None | Yes | | 02 | PoR on error | None | No | | 06 | PoR on error | RC | No | ### Crypto - **3DES-CBC** encryption (zero ICV), supporting 8, 16, and 24 byte keys - **Retail MAC** (ISO 9797-1 MAC algorithm 3) for cryptographic checksum - Padding byte configurable (`00` per TS 102 225 default, or `FF`) ### References - ETSI TS 102 225 V13.0.0: Secured packet structure for UICC based applications - ETSI TS 102 226: Remote APDU structure for UICC based applications - ISO 9797-1: MAC algorithms --- ## Conversion (SIM/USIM sidebars) Value encoding conversions embedded in the SIM RFM and USIM RFM tabs. ### IMSI → EF.IMSI Per TS 31.102 §4.2.3. Encodes a 15-digit IMSI into the 9-byte EF.IMSI format: - Byte 0: number of subsequent bytes (8) - Odd/even indicator nibble in the last byte - BCD digits, swapped nibble pairs per identity Input: 15 decimal digits. Output: 18 hex characters. ### MSISDN → BCD Strips leading `+`, pads odd length with `f`, swaps nibble pairs. ### ICCID → hex Swaps nibble pairs of the ICCID string. ### Provider Name → SPN Per 3GPP TS 31.102 §4.2.5 (EF_SPN). Three encoding paths: 1. **GSM 7-bit packed** (all chars in GSM 7-bit default alphabet): prefix `01`, DCS byte (spare bits), packed septets, 0xFF padding to 16 bytes. 2. **UCS2 non-BMP** (emoji / chars > U+FFFF): prefix `00`, DCS `80`, UTF-16BE, 0xFF padding to 16 bytes. 3. **UCS2 BMP non-GSM7** (Cyrillic, etc.): prefix `00`, DCS `81`, base byte, per-char offsets, 0xFF padding to 16 bytes. GSM 7-bit alphabet per 3GPP TS 23.038. Full extension table supported. ### PLMN → EF_PLMNsel / PLMNwAcT Per TS 31.102 §4.2.3. 3-byte BCD encoding for PLMN, plus optional 2-byte Access Technology selector. ### Nibble swap Swaps nibble pairs of an even-length hex string. ### References - 3GPP TS 31.102: Characteristics of the USIM Application - 3GPP TS 23.038: Alphabets and language information - ETSI TS 102 225: Secured packet structure for (U)SIM toolkit - pySim: enc_imsi() implementation --- ## PWA OTAMan is a Progressive Web App and can be installed for offline use. Use the **INSTALL PWA** button in the header, or use the browser's install prompt. - Service worker pre-caches all assets on first visit - App icons at 192×192 and 512×512 ## Theme Dark theme is supported. The app follows the OS preference on first visit, and a manual toggle button (🌙/☀️) at the top-right corner persists the choice in `localStorage`. ## Localisation The UI is in Russian. English translations are in progress. Language is detected from the browser's `navigator.language` preference.
